Autism & SEN Friendly Heritage & History Near Dorking
Dorking's market town character and its surrounding National Trust landscape give heritage-minded families a layered and unhurried experience. Polesden Lacey offers accessible grounds alongside its historic house, making it possible to enjoy as much or as little of the formal heritage experience as suits your child on the day. The town centre itself carries its own quiet historical character, with streets and architecture that reward a slow, curious pace rather than a rushed itinerary.
